A copy of this work was available on the public web and has been preserved in the Wayback Machine. The capture dates from 2017; you can also visit the original URL.
The file type is application/pdf
.
Filters
The SMART approach for software process engineering
Proceedings of 16th International Conference on Software Engineering
We would like to thank Ralph Hyver and Joe O'Brien from HP's University Affairs department who have significantly contributed in simplifying the logistics of our collaboration and providing support for ...
We thank Tom Christian, Dave Pugmire, and Chung Tung of SESD for their support of this project. ...
In order to experiment with this hypothesis, we have developed the SMART approach for software process engineering. SMART combines two formalisms for process modeling within a single framework. ...
doi:10.1109/icse.1994.296796
fatcat:t7m3jgkcabbovj2snbwwbbzw6q
Laying the foundation for smart contract development: an integrated engineering process model
2020
Information Systems and E-Business Management
In this paper, we therefore develop an integrated process model for engineering DLT-based smart contracts that accounts for the specificities of DLT. ...
Applying such a model when engineering smart contracts will help software engineers and developers to better understand and streamline the engineering process of DLTs in general and blockchain in particular ...
style of engineering is not suitable for such high-value transactions, (2) that existing software engineering approaches do not ensure a sufficient level software quality, and (3) that these approaches ...
doi:10.1007/s10257-020-00465-5
fatcat:szghn5v7g5gepbhuhjrc5bq4rq
Software Engineering for Smart Cyber-Physical Systems
2017
Software engineering notes
in the area of software engineering for sCPS. ...
As the specifics of sCPS render traditional software engineering approaches not directly applicable, new and innovative approaches to software engineering of sCPS need to be sought. ...
Software Engineering Process for sCPS The fourth breakout group focused on software engineering processes for the development of sCPS. ...
doi:10.1145/3089649.3089656
fatcat:wuqf32wuufbfnj3junuaw4enla
A Software Product Line Approach to Designing End User Applications for the Internet of Things
2018
Proceedings of the 13th International Conference on Software Technologies
A Smart Home case study is discussed to illustrate the inner workings of the EU SPL process for IoT applications. 656 ...
In detail the paper describes the End User (EU) SPL process that can be used to design EU SPLs for IoT environments and derive applications for different smart spaces. ...
ACKNOWLEDGEMENTS This work was partially supported by the AFOSR grant FA9550-16-1-0030. ...
doi:10.5220/0006904906900697
dblp:conf/icsoft/TzeremesG18
fatcat:5qby67qou5b4hnd2ribgxotorm
Engineering Blockchain Based Software Systems: Foundations, Survey, and Future Directions
2022
ACM Computing Surveys
We characterize BBS engineering based on the key aspects of theoretical foundations, processes, models , and roles . ...
The focus and depth of this survey not only give software engineering practitioners and researchers a consolidated body of knowledge about current BBS development but also underpin a starting point for ...
ACKNOWLEDGMENTS The authors would like to thank feedback from associate editor and reviewers. The work of Professor John Grundy is supported by ARC Laureate Fellowship FL190100035. ...
doi:10.1145/3530813
fatcat:3clzyihdznhr3fejxhmogqcca4
Recent Research Trends in Engineering and Validating Cyber-Physical Energy Systems
[article]
2021
Zenodo
Proper engineering and validation approaches and tools are partly missing until now. ...
A driving force for the realization of a sustainable energy supply is the integration of renewable energy resources. ...
models
• Integrated MDE approach covering the whole engineering process to handle the multi-domain aspect
of smart grids
Domain-specific approach Power System Automation Language (PSAL)
STATUS ...
doi:10.5281/zenodo.5102925
fatcat:7n5rl7tfdrfwznqqmgr6nvuc5u
Model-Based Runtime Monitoring of Smart City Systems
2018
Procedia Computer Science
One of the engineering challenges that industry face today is the verification of a SoS smart city application at runtime. ...
One of the engineering challenges that industry face today is the verification of a SoS smart city application at runtime. ...
protocols facilitates the engineering process. ...
doi:10.1016/j.procs.2018.07.146
fatcat:3yfcyz3cbfaonbisdarznlc2qu
Software Engineering for IoT-Driven Data Analytics Applications
2021
IEEE Access
Finally, we highlight key challenges, recommended practices, and the lessons learnt based on framework's support for process-centric software engineering of IoT-DA. ...
This article empirically derives a framework that could be used to systematically investigate the role of software engineering (SE) processes and their underlying practices to engineer IoT-DA applications ...
We have used evidence-based software engineering approach to develop a criteria-based framework that streamlines and objectively evaluates software engineering processes and practices for IoT-DA applications ...
doi:10.1109/access.2021.3065528
fatcat:rwtcdpt6sfhivadltzjo6c3bkq
Blockchain Developments and Innovations
[article]
2021
arXiv
pre-print
The results can be used for comparing, adapting, and developing a new generation of Blockchain-oriented software development processes and innovations. ...
Software engineering approaches supporting Blockchain-oriented developments have been slow to materialize, despite proposals in the literature, and they have yet to be objectively analyzed. ...
, compile, and deploy smart contracts Software engineer BADAO To perform software engineering roles in develop-ing a Blockchain-oriented software Blockchain BCSTM, CBDG, To implement Blockchain design ...
arXiv:2112.07179v1
fatcat:wfkpffm4jzcnlfgio5p4fh5esq
From Services to Smart Services: Can Service Engineering Methods get Smarter as well?
[chapter]
2020
WI2020 Zentrale Tracks
A reason for this delay has been identified in the limited applicability of existing service engineering methods for smart services. ...
We offer practitioners and researchers an overview of the status quo of smart service engineering, thus supporting the former in the selection of methods and pointing out avenues for future research to ...
Acknowledgements Research funding for the project was in part provided by the Bavarian Ministry of Economic Affairs, Regional Development and Energy within the framework concept https://doi.org/10.30844 ...
doi:10.30844/wi_2020_j9-marx
dblp:conf/wirtschaftsinformatik/MarxPMF20
fatcat:oni4touar5fubbtify2cgg6bgq
SWOT Analysis of Ontology Driven Software Engineering
2016
Indian Journal of Science and Technology
We examine the strategic alignment of ontologies to Software Engineering where the former can be used to improve and assist in intelligent software development process. ...
The SWOT (Strengths, Weaknesses, Opportunities, and Threats) analysis is presented giving an insight to the use of ontologies to enrich and enhance Software Engineering processes. ...
Formally, Software Engineering is "the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software, and the study of these approaches; that ...
doi:10.17485/ijst/2016/v9i38/102970
fatcat:6vqjirmhtfbp3jge6dx2lxofpu
Requirements Evolution From Process to Product Oriented Management
[chapter]
2001
Lecture Notes in Computer Science
Current practice in Requirement Engineering relies on process-oriented methodologies, which lack of product features. ...
This work represents a shift from process to product-oriented management of Requirements Evolution. ...
The DIRC project has been funded by the UK EPSRC (Engineering and Physical Sciences Research Council). ...
doi:10.1007/3-540-44813-6_6
fatcat:yuzzatojezdxfm5rqaqn4xlm2a
Robust requirements gathering for ontologies in smart water systems
2020
Requirements Engineering
A key novelty of the approach is prioritising a balance between (a) knowledge engineers' tenacity for logical accuracy, (b) software engineers' need for speed, simplicity, and integration with other components ...
The paper follows a case study approach of applying the methodology in the smart water domain, where it achieves positive results. ...
This was framed within a software research and development process for a smart water Internet of Things platform. ...
doi:10.1007/s00766-020-00335-z
fatcat:wztonqynujbpthviu746cjrx7y
FROM SMART PRODUCTS TO SMART MANUFACTURING IN EMERGING ECONOMIES: CHALLENGES AND INSIGHTS FROM THE FURNITURE INDUSTRY
2018
DEStech Transactions on Engineering and Technology Research
Also, adequate technologies are recommended for the most important processes based on a success forecasting analysis. ...
The correlations identified between the expected decision influence factors and the designed product sub-systems and projected processes, respectively, ensures that the planning of the transition to smart ...
software and human-software collaboration, were considered vital for the analysis. ...
doi:10.12783/dtetr/icpr2017/17589
fatcat:revz4lm53vbf7i3uoihyrl4d7y
Software Engineering for Smart Healthcare Applications
2019
VOLUME-8 ISSUE-10, AUGUST 2019, REGULAR ISSUE
This survey also includes identifying the research challenges of software engineering for smart applications ...
The survey paper seeks to analyze existing models in the area of Software Engineering and to propose best SDLC model for Smart Healthcare applications which focuses on quality improvement. ...
• RQ.4: What are the research challenges of software engineering for smart applications? ...
doi:10.35940/ijitee.f1066.0486s419
fatcat:pthyoqvpgbgxpcgp54u6474rxe
« Previous
Showing results 1 — 15 out of 132,231 results